See some of the rarest and most fascinating artifacts of Peru’s ancient Moche civilization at the Royal Tombs Museum. On this tour from Chiclayo with a knowledgeable guide, gain insight into the Moche people, who lived in northern Peru from the 1st to 8th centuries. In 1987, archeologists excavated Moche tombs filled with treasures, as well as mummies like the Lord of Sipán, which now reside at the museum in Lambayeque, just north of Chiclayo. Explore the historic city of Trujillo, known for its rich colonial architecture and cultural heritage. Begin with panoramic views of the Santa Clara and El Carmen churches, then stroll through the Main Square, passing by San Francisco Church and the Cathedral, home to colonial artwork. Visit the House of Emancipation, where Peru’s independence was first declared, and the Casa Calonge, where Simón Bolívar once stayed. End at the Museum of Archeology and History, which displays over 10,000 artifacts showcasing the region’s pre-Hispanic cultures. After the tour, return to your hotel.

HUACA DEL SOL Y LA LUNA The first great empire on northern Peru. Inverted pyramids, human sacrifices, portait pottery, sexual pottery and the most incredible story from civilization explained through their pottery. CHAN CHAN The Chimu kingdom, the most powerful civilization in northern Peru, they were also there hardest to defeat by the Incas. Visit the ancient biggest city made of mud. Where the best goldsmith and fishermen were born. HUANCHACO BEACH Did you know that 3.000 years ago people from northern Peru started surfing with tiny boats made of reed? Exactly, the Caballitos de Totora are one of the oldest boats in the World and probably the first surf boards.

Pick up from your accommodation in Trujillo ( city center) around 10:00am from where we will leave for the Campiña de Moche, first we will go to the Huacas de Moche Museum where we appreciate the archaeological remains extracted from the Huaca de the Moon exhibited in three rooms; that allow to know about the moches, their city, the cult to the power and to the god of the mountain Aia Paec. We will then follow to Huaca de La Luna, which is a religious architectural complex made of adobe, where the image of their deity Aia Paec is shown in high relief, as well as the iconography of warriors, dancers, spiders and snakes.
